The #3 in 1A Newell Fonda girls were victorious at #14 in 2A Pocahontas Area 77-59 Friday night.
Newell Fonda led 19-18 after the 1st quarter. Poky took their first lead early in the 2nd quarter and built it as high as 24-19. The Mustangs scored the next seven points to retake the lead and never relinquished it after that. Newell Fonda led 38-29 at halftime. The Indians chipped away during the 3rd and got within 47-46, but the Mustangs followed with a 14-0 run. Newell Fonda led 61-50 going to the 4th, and kept the lead at double figures the rest of the way.
Newell Fonda was led by freshman Ellie Sievers with 27 points, and Kinzee Hinders added 19. Poky was topped by Alayna Kakacek with 16 points, Madison Vial had 12, and Kristin Axman had 11.
Newell Fonda is now 7-2, 4-0 in the Twin Lakes Conference, while Poky goes to 8-2, 3-1.

Never Fonda prevailed in a back and forth boys game 57-46.
The lead changed hands eight times. A three by Karson Welander in the final two seconds of the 1st quarter gave Pocahontas Area a 17-13 lead, and the game was tied at 31-31 at halftime. Pocahontas Area built a six point lead during the 3rd, but the Mustangs put together a 13-0 stretch that extended into the 4th quarter to give them the lead for good. Poky closed to within four, but Newell Fonda ended on a 9-2 run.
Max Carlson led Newell Fonda with 18, and Guyson Lyman had 16. Welander had 14 for the Indians, followed by Gabe Ehn’s 12, and Caleb Roberts had 11.
Newell Fonda is now 4-0 in the TLC, and 5-3 overall. Poky is 2-7, 1-3.
